KYC: The Necessary Evil

I know, I know. KYC is a pain. But it is a fact of life for UK players. All UKGC licensed casinos require it. The trick is finding a site that makes it painless. The best riverboat casino uk 2026 top sites to play have streamlined this process.

I refuse to upload a utility bill. I find it annoying. The site I liked best (Casino A) only asked for my driving license and a recent bank statement. They verified it in 15 minutes. That is acceptable. Another site asked for a “selfie holding my ID”. I nearly quit right there. But I did it. It took 4 hours to verify. Not great.

My advice? Upload your documents as soon as you register. Do not wait until you win. It will save you a headache. And stick to sites that use a digital verification service like Yoti or Veriff. They are much faster than manual checks.

Responsible Gambling and UKGC Licensing

This is non-negotiable for me. I only play at UKGC licensed casinos. It is the only way to guarantee fair play and safe deposits. Every site I tested had the UKGC logo at the bottom of the page. They also offered tools like deposit limits, time-outs, and self-exclusion.

I set a deposit limit of £200 per month. It took 30 seconds to set up. That is the kind of control I need. I also appreciate sites that have a “Reality Check” feature. It pops up every hour to remind you how long you have been playing. It is a small thing, but it helps me stay in control.
